Moren, known as 'The Mother,' is an iconic statue in Oslo that pays homage to motherhood. Nestled in the picturesque surroundings of Kirsten Flagstads Plass, this captivating artwork draws tourists from all over the globe, eager to admire its beauty and significance. A symbol of nurturing and love, it stands as a reminder of the strength of mothers everywhere, making it a must-visit destination for those exploring Oslo's cultural landscape.
